Default Dodge to offer no factory support for its NCTS teams in 2009  
Just saw this on Jayski:

Quote:
BHR-VA to one team? employees released? UPDATE 3 Dodge confirms pulling series support in '09: Hearing that several employees from Bobby Hamilton Racing-VA were released yesterday, and that they will be running the #18 driven by Dennis Setzer and sponsored by Dodge Dealers. Status of the #4 undetermined at this time.(8-30-2008)
UPDATE: BHR to One Truck for Now: Over the recent break in the truck series schedule the management at Bobby Hamilton Racing decided it was best to shift its focus to the #18 effort and have ceased operations on the #4 entry until further notice. "It was a very tough business decision that was thought long and hard about amongst the owners," said Lori Hamilton, Chief Operating Officer of BHR. "This allows us to pull from our many resources and direct all our focus to the #18 team. Our goal is to win more races thus giving us more exposure and finish this season in the top 10 in points."(BHR-VA PR)(9-3-2008)
UPDATE 2: Dodge not renewing sponsorship in '09: The Dodge livery brightly splashing the #18 for the remainder of the year belies the fact that the manufacturer is not renewing its support of the team at season's end. [Lori] Hamilton said the team has been in talks with Chevrolet, Ford and Toyota for 2009. "Dodge has been a good partner to us and they've built BHR with Bobby to what it is today, so there's a lot of loyalty there," Hamilton said. "I'm sure that another manufacturer would look at how long we've been with them, and that's attractive to them."(ESPN.com)(9-5-2008)
UPDATE 3: The struggles in the U.S. automobile sales market are trickling down to racing, with the latest blow coming to the Craftsman Truck Series. Dodge will not provide any financial support to any teams in the series in 2009, Dodge Motorsports senior manager Mike Delahanty said. "We'll have no factory-funded teams," Delahanty told ESPN.com. "When times are tough, there are certain things that are lower on the priority list than others." Dodge had been a powerhouse in the Truck Series earlier this decade, winning 46 of 99 races from 2001-04 and championships with drivers Bobby Hamilton in 2004 and Ted Musgrave in 2005. In recent years Dodge has scaled back its involvement, with only Bobby Hamilton Racing-Virginia receiving money from the manufacturer this season. Dodge informed the team that its factory support would end this season, and BHR-VA has talked to Chevrolet, Ford and Toyota about a switch for 2009. Delahanty said the manufacturer's involvement with the Sprint Cup and Nationwide Series is unaffected.(ESPN.com)(9-6-2008)

Well it means that Dodge won't be running any factory-backed teams. Given just how badly Chrysler and the others are doing financially losing billions each quarter, I'm surprised they went this long before that came down.

It is a shame to see history go full circle now though. I remember back in '95 when Dodge came back into racing through this new Truck Series. It took a while but eventually Tony Raines won Dodge's first Truck Series race, and history took a turn from there on that saw Dodge return back into NASCAR's top series. If not for that, Ray Evernham could very well still be Jeff Gordon's crew chief right now.

But this doesn't mean Dodges will vanish from the Truck Series right now. Teams may still choose to run Dodges. Right now it looks like BHR and Green Light still will, but if those teams choose to start running other manufacturers, then there will be no Dodge trucks left. So while there's no guarantee Dodge will go extinct, this means Dodge may go extinct in the Truck Series.
